- """Generate a .py file from an OLE TypeLibrary file.
-
-
- This module is concerned only with the actual writing of
- a .py file. It draws on the @build@ module, which builds
- the knowledge of a COM interface.
-
- """
- usageHelp = """ \
- Usage:
-
- makepy.py [-h] [-x0|1] [-u] [-o filename] [-d] [typelib, ...]
-
- typelib -- A TLB, DLL, OCX, Description, or possibly something else.
- -h -- Do not generate hidden methods.
- -u -- Python 1.5 and earlier: Do not convert all Unicode objects to strings.
- Python 1.6 and later: Do convert all Unicode objects to strings.
- -o outputFile -- Generate to named file - dont generate to standard directory.
- -i [typelib] -- Show info for specified typelib, or select the typelib if not specified.
- -v -- Verbose output
- -q -- Quiet output
- -d -- Generate the base code now and classes code on demand
-
- Examples:
- makepy.py
- Present a list of type libraries.
-
- makepy.py "Microsoft Excel 8.0 Object Library"
- Generate support for the typelibrary with the specified description
- (in this case, MS Excel object model)
-
- """
